NEF Ambassadors Programme Call Deadline Extended

A banner showing the previous deadline for application.

The deadline for submitting the 3rd Next Einstein Forum (NEF) Ambassadors Programme applications has been extended from July 31, 2019, to September 15, 2019.

The ambassadors are NEF ’s science and technology champions; one from each African country and are responsible for driving the local public and private engagement activities in promoting STEM in Africa. Additionally, they become a part of the NEF Community of Scientists as members, benefiting from training, mentor-ship from NEF Fellows and various other supports to advance their careers and give back to their communities.

The two-year tenure program is designed to help NEF Ambassadors improve their profiles as emerging scientists, all the while leveraging their already strong local networks and initiatives to advance the forum’s push to make science viable and cool.

During this period, they get the opportunity to organize the NEF Africa Science Week with the support of NEF staff and resources in their respective countries, as well as the opportunity to pitch their own projects and ideas to high profile forum members.

Those interested in applying for the programme must not be over 42 years old, and should be African citizens with a history of leadership and engagement in their residing community. At least 40% of Ambassadors will be women.

The selected NEF Ambassadors will be fully funded to attend the 3rd NEF Global Gathering on 10-13 March 2020, in Nairobi, Kenya, the largest science & innovation gathering on the African continent where they will interact with African and global leaders, Nobel Laureates, top scientists and heads of different industries.

The 3rd Class of NEF Ambassadors program will run from 2019 to 2021 and applications can be accessed at https://nef.org/ambassadors/.
